can somebody tell me how to tell the difference between static and dynamic system.....pls provide examples as i am really new in this subject...
 

taic system doesn,t have any memory but dyanic system has always memory.the system which have capacitor,inductor(these r memory element) having some initial conditins r treted as dynamic system.
